How much do part time administrative ass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 26,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time administrative assistant in Myrtle Point, OR is $19.73,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.25 and $21.88 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a part time administrative assistant?

A Part Time Administrative Assistant provides administrative and clerical support to a business or organization on a part-time basis. Responsibilities typically include managing emails, scheduling appointments, organizing files, and handling data entry. This role requires strong organizational and communication skills, as well as proficiency with office software. Part-time hours vary depending on the employer's needs, making it a flexible job option.

What are some typical responsibilities I can expect as a part time administrative assistant?

As a Part Time Administrative Assistant, you will likely handle tasks such as answering phones, scheduling appointments, managing correspondence, filing documents, and maintaining office supplies. You may also be asked to support projects by preparing reports, organizing meetings, or assisting team members with various administrative duties. The role often requires balancing multiple priorities in a short workweek, so being flexible and organized is key. This position is a great way to gain experience in office operations and build skills that are valued in a wide range of industries.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time administrative assistant?

To thrive as a Part Time Administrative Assistant, you should have strong organizational abilities, attention to detail, basic office administration knowledge, and typically at least a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with office software like Microsoft Office Suite, Google Workspace, and sometimes customer management systems (CMS) is commonly expected. Excellent time management, clear verbal and written communication, and a proactive attitude help you stand out in this role. These skills ensure office tasks are handled efficiently, supporting smooth operations while allowing you to adapt to varying workloads and team needs.

How to stay organized as a part time administrative assistant?

A part time administrative assistant can stay organized by maintaining a prioritized to-do list, using digital tools like calendars and task management software, and setting specific times for checking emails and completing tasks. Consistent filing systems and clear communication also help ensure efficiency and reduce errors.

Graduate Student Administrative Assistant


Locations: Eden Hall, Shadyside


Reports to: Director of Academic Operations


Position Summary:The Student Administrative Assistant provides part-time administrative and operational support to the Dean's Office, with a primary focus on visitor experiences, College events, and supplemental operational needs that support the College's presence across both campuses. This role extends the capacity of the Director of Academic Operations and Program Assistant by assisting with admissions-related activities, external tours, large-scale events, communications, and routine administrative tasks that contribute to a welcoming and well-coordinated College environment.


Primary Responsibilities:

  • Part-time position (20 hours/week) and dependent on being filled each academic year
  • Supports admissions-led events and recruitment activities by partnering with the ELM Admissions Recruiter to assist with prospective student visits, admissions events, and campus tour experiences. Serves as a Dean's Office ambassador by coordinating and providing guided Eden Hall Campus tours for external stakeholders, including paid tour experiences, ensuring visitors receive a welcoming and informative introduction to the College and campus
  • Provides event support for larger College activities, including New Student Orientation, graduation celebrations, admissions events, and other high-volume events requiring additional administrative coordination
  • Provides event logistics support in coordination with the Director of Academic Operations and Program Assistant, including catering orders, IT tickets, Facilities setup requests, flyer creation, event materials, and other project details as assigned
  • Supports management of incoming correspondence through the official ELM College email account, including routing inquiries and distributing campus-wide communications as needed
  • Adds academic and student-led event information to Localist to support College communications and event visibility
  • Manages mail and packages at both the Shadyside and Eden Hall campus locations, including notifying individuals when packages arrive and assisting with distribution
  • Creates training tutorials and process walkthroughs to support continuity and onboarding for future Student Administrative Assistants
  • Participates in a brief performance review each semester in collaboration with the Director of Academic Operations
